Description:
This ale is a mild porter cranked up on freshly roasted organic coffee beans from Ocean Grounds Organic Coffee for an intense nose and flavor, with hints of roasted grains. Straight out of El Salvador, Aida Batlle’s Organic Finca Buenos Aires Tabion coffee beans were thrown into the beer for 2 weeks to infuse the brew with brown sugar, all-spice, and complex fruit notes. The Taibon beans compliment the use of imported malts and hops characteristic of Slow Boat beers. Balancing Pacific Northwest hops, this brew combines the best of the coffee and beer world.
Brewer: Slow Boat Brewery
Style: Porter
Alcohol Content: 5.75%
Seasonal: Autumn
